logo

Output 76cd123ab0a425608b3316c5bb251fa60587f438d93539edffc371736ac80945:1

value
989300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 438efb0bff047be111b539d387de01b8da2c82af OP_EQUALVERIFY OP_CHECKSIG
address
17ADZKhrGGB1r5LZ6ATYiG7wiumpPiNSpb
transaction
76cd123ab0a425608b3316c5bb251fa60587f438d93539edffc371736ac80945